PRIMARY RESPONSIBILITIES/ACCOUNTABILITIES:
Essential Primary Responsibilities:
Produce metal parts to customer specifications using laser equipment (ByStronic). Required to set and program laser equipment for specific custom jobs. Experience working with a variety of computer file types would be helpful.Sets up and operates cutting machine(s) in accordance with established procedures and guidelines.
May perform programming and/or editing on assigned machine(s).
Performs preventative maintenance on assigned machine(s) and corresponding equipment.
Must be familiar, comfortable, and experienced with laser cutting operations using oxygen and nitrogen.
Familiar with CNC G-code language
Operate machine, load and unload parts following machine cycle, check work for required operations and specifications and place finished parts on skid.
Inspects and measures completed production units to identify defects caused by equipment setup.
Safely and accurately operate machine to produce finished work pieces to quality and efficiency standards, including loading materials.
Reads work orders to determine specifications, such as materials to be used, dimensions and tolerances, proper labeling of parts, etc., and accurately completes all required functions to ensure only quality product is produced and shipped to customers.
Supports 6S initiatives by keeping the work area clean.
Safely uses assigned power equipment to move material and meet order requirements (overhead crane, forklift).
Other duties as assigned.
